Choices. Everyone makes them. From mundane to unimaginable, one choice can change the trajectory of your entire life.

My mother’s choice was to abandon us with our abusive father.
My brother’s choice was to go to prison for killing the boy who assaulted his soulmate.
Camden Cole’s choice was to fall in love with a shattered girl who had absolutely nothing to offer him but heartbreak.

It was one summer beneath the trees, but with Camden, I had a place where I belonged.
A friend who was always waiting for me.
A boy who I caught staring at me more often than not.

He was mine, but when the world closed in and secrets exploded all around us, it was my choice to let him go.

Choices. Everyone makes them.
But mine would ruin us all.

*

Reclaim is a standalone that can be read and enjoyed independently. However, it will contain spoilers for Release.

Originally from Savannah, Georgia, USA Today bestselling author Aly Martinez now lives in South Carolina with her four young children.

Never one to take herself too seriously, she enjoys cheap wine, charcuterie boards, and her mildly neurotic golden retriever. It should be known, however, that she hates pizza and ice cream, almost as much as writing her bio in the third person.

She passes what little free time she has reading anything and everything she can get her hands on, preferably with a super-sized tumbler of wine by her side.

Nora lives with her brother Ramsey and the man that fathered them both. They live below the poverty line thanks to their father’s alcoholic lifestyle. They have to fend for themselves in every way, including finding food to eat. Over summer break Nora prefers to spend as much time as she can away from her home. She decides to earn some money with a part time job collecting worms for fish bait for old Mr Leonard.

Filling in her days and will give her some much needed money to buy food for her and Ramsey. What she was not expecting was Camden Cole to show up, providing competition she was not expecting. She soon figures out that there is more to Camden than she first thought and this will be the first of many summers they will spend together down by the creek cementing their friendship.

Nora has huge abandonment issues but over the years Camden proves to her that he will always show up and be there for her. At the lowest moments in her life his presence slowly chips away at the walls she has had up since childhood. The love between them only deepens as they move into adulthood. They only see each other every so often but when they do they fall so comfortably back into the familiar connection that is always there.

‘Because I will,’ he promised. It might not be right away and you might have to wait for a while, but I’ll always come back.’

They are both on different paths in life and the timing never quite seems right for them to really commit to something more. Camden is very sensitive to giving Nora what she needs and when she asks him to give her time, he had no idea just how long that would end up being. Aly Martinez is one of my all-time favorite authors, her words are always beautiful and her stories are always so raw and special. Reclaim is no exception, it’s a beautiful friends to lovers story full of feels.

This is set in the same world as Release, you do not necessarily need to read Release to follow the story (although you absolutely should!) but if you’re planning on reading Release, then you must read it first otherwise Reclaim has too many spoilers of Release for you to be able to enjoy it properly. Reclaim is Nora’s story, she’s Ramsey’s sister and a crucial character in Release. Just like Ramsey’s Nora’s upbringing was difficult and her life was very rough, she was a fighter through and through. Camden Cole was her best friend through it all and basically all the good in the world. The depths of his love are just too amazing to tell, he was just the best part of the story for me. Camden and Nora’s HEA was meant to be, they were fated from day one, but the road was hard and fought and I was rooting for them all the way to the end.

This story spans many years, over 15, and unlike Release, it’s told in linear fashion (rather than using flashbacks) so the majority of the book is set in the past. This is where my 4 star rating comes from. I felt that it had way to much backstory and it was just hard to get into. And if you read Release, at times it felt as a rehash, so I found myself waiting for the story to just pick up and get to the present time, but when it did it was fantastic, albeit a little rushed. I also felt that the dialogue was way to mature for 11-13 year old kids. Regardless, that last half of the book is so worth it, and Aly brings it together like the amazing author that she is!
